Parke County Property Taxes: The property tax is an advalorem levy on all
tangible property (land, buildings, and personal property) at rates varying
according to the needs of the local taxing units and their assessed valuation.
Land and buildings are assessed at a maximum of 33 1/3% of true cash value as of
the last general real property assessment. The 2002 Parke County Tax Rate Chart
is furnished for information purposes only. For all final decisions or
conclusions about such information, one should verify all information with the
Parke County Assessor found at (765) 569-3490.
Parke
County Personal Property:
Personal property is assessed annually. Specifics as to rates, assessment, and
payable dates may be found by calling the appropriate Township Trustee
corresponding to the specific area in question.
